What is Data Entry Outsourcing?
Data entry outsourcing is the strategic decision to hire a third-party provider to manage all your data-related tasks. This can range from simple data input to more complex processes like web scraping and data extraction. These specialized firms, often located offshore, bring a wealth of experience and cutting-edge technology to the table, ensuring your data is handled with precision and care.
The scope of data entry is broad and encompasses more than just typing. It involves a comprehensive approach to data management, including:
- Reading and comprehending data from various sources.
- Inputting, updating, and maintaining digital records.
- Ensuring data accuracy and integrity.
- Managing sensitive information with the utmost confidentiality.
From processing shipping invoices to managing sensitive medical records, the integrity of your business hinges on the quality of your data management. This is why outsourcing to a reputable provider is not just a cost-saving measure but a critical investment in your company’s success.
Three Significant Benefits of Outsourcing Data Entry
Businesses across a multitude of sectors, from healthcare to accounting, are increasingly turning to data entry outsourcing. Here are three key reasons why this trend is gaining momentum:
1. Substantial Cost Reduction
One of the most compelling advantages of outsourcing data entry is the significant reduction in operational costs. By partnering with an external provider, you can avoid the expenses associated with:
- Hiring and training in-house staff: Save on recruitment costs, salaries, benefits, and insurance.
- Investing in specialized software: Leverage the provider’s advanced data entry tools without the upfront investment.
- Operational overhead: Reduce expenses related to office space and equipment for an in-house team.
Hiring an offshore data entry service can further amplify these savings due to lower labor costs in other countries. A common concern is whether lower costs equate to lower quality. However, reputable outsourcing partners employ highly trained professionals with years of experience, guaranteeing a high standard of service.
2. Enhanced Accuracy and Quality
Data entry professionals are experts in their field. Their specialized skills and access to advanced technologies minimize the risk of errors in your data. An outsourced team is more likely to deliver timely and accurate results compared to an in-house team that may lack the same level of expertise and dedicated tools. They bring a level of precision that is difficult to replicate internally, ensuring your data is reliable and up-to-date.
3. Increased Focus on Core Business Functions
Every business has its core competencies. For a real estate company, it’s about finding exceptional properties. For a market research firm, it’s about data analysis and generating insights. Burdening your employees with data entry tasks distracts them from their primary responsibilities and can lead to a decline in productivity. Outsourcing these tasks frees up your team to concentrate on what they do best, driving innovation and growth for your company.
The Evolving Landscape of Data Solutions in 2026
The data solutions industry is in a constant state of flux, driven by technological advancements. As we move into 2026, several key trends are shaping the future of data entry outsourcing:
The Rise of AI and Automation
Artificial intelligence and automation are revolutionizing data entry. Monotonous, rule-based tasks are increasingly being automated, allowing human professionals to focus on more complex and value-added activities. This synergy between human expertise and AI-powered tools is leading to greater efficiency and accuracy. By 2026, we can expect AI to play a significant role in:
- Automated Data Capture: Intelligently extracting data from various document types.
- Data Validation and Cleansing: Automatically identifying and correcting errors in datasets.
- Predictive Data Entry: Anticipating and suggesting data entries based on historical patterns.
This shift towards automation doesn’t eliminate the need for human oversight but rather enhances it. The future of data entry lies in a hybrid model that combines the strengths of both humans and machines.
Emphasis on Data Security and Compliance
With the increasing prevalence of cyber threats, data security has become a paramount concern. Businesses are entrusting outsourcing partners with sensitive information, making robust security measures non-negotiable. Leading data entry providers are investing heavily in cybersecurity and adhering to international standards like GDPR and CCPA to protect client data. When choosing a partner, it’s crucial to inquire about their security protocols, including data encryption and access control measures.
The Growth of Specialized Data Services
Beyond traditional data entry, businesses are now seeking more specialized data solutions. Services like web scraping and data extraction are in high demand as companies look to gather valuable insights from online sources. These services involve extracting large amounts of data from websites for purposes such as market research, competitor analysis, and lead generation. Outsourcing these tasks to experts ensures that the data is collected efficiently and ethically.
Choosing the Right Data Entry Outsourcing Partner
Selecting the right outsourcing partner is a critical decision that can significantly impact your business. Here are some key factors to consider:
- Experience and Expertise: Look for a provider with a proven track record and experience in your industry.
- Technological Capabilities: Ensure they utilize the latest tools and technologies to deliver high-quality services.
- Security Measures: Verify their data security protocols and compliance with relevant regulations.
- Scalability: Choose a partner that can scale their services to meet your evolving business needs.
- Communication and Collaboration: Effective communication is key to a successful partnership. Ensure they have clear channels of communication and a collaborative approach.
